📄 387.html
字号:
<html> <head> <title>Re: 更正: RDC的指标不会被关闭, 只有RdoResultset关闭</title> </head> <BODY BACKGROUND="" BGCOLOR="white" TEXT="black" LINK="red" VLINK="#808080" ALINK=""> <center> <h1>Re: 更正: RDC的指标不会被关闭, 只有RdoResultset关闭</h1> </center><HR><p>Posted by <a href="mailto:lisac@mail.deuchem.com.tw">Lisa Chang</a> on August 14, 1997 at 02:51:37:<p>In Reply to: <a href="386.html"><b>更正: RDC的指标不会被关闭, 只有RdoResultset关闭</b></a> posted by Lisa Chang on August 14, 1997 at 02:22:23:<p>exmple:<br>Dim cn As rdoConnection<br>Dim en As rdoEnvironment, conn As String<br>Dim rs1 As rdoResultset<br> <p>Private Sub Form_Load()<br> Set en = rdoEnvironments(0)<br> en.CursorDriver = rdUseServer<br> conn = "UID=D112;PWD=2321;DATABASE=DFD1;SERVER=DDFDHEM;DRIVER={SQL SERVER};DSN='';"<br> Set cn = en.OpenConnection(dsname:="", Prompt:=rdDriverNoPrompt, Connect:=conn)<br> Set rs1 = cn.OpenResultset("select * from test3", rdOpenKeyset, rdConcurLock)<br> Set MSRDC1.Resultset = rs1 'RDC<br> Text1.DataField = "t2" 'DATA FIELD<br> <br> cn.Execute "begin transaction", rdExecDirect<br> 'cn.BeginTrans<br> rs1.Edit<br> rs1("t2") = 44<br> rs1.Update<br> cn.Execute "rollback transaction", rdExecDirect '会做rollback<br> 'cn.RollbackTrans RDO2.0 BUG: 不会做异动回复的动作<br> rs1.MoveNext 'RDO2.0 BUG: transaction结束后,cursor会关闭, 只好用move来解<br> rs1.MoveFirst ' 决这个问题<br> MsgBox rs1("t2")<br> <br> <br>End Sub<p>Private Sub Form_Unload(Cancel As Integer)<br> Set rdotrans = Nothing<br>End Sub<br><p><a name="followups">Follow Ups:</a><br><ul><!--insert: 387--></ul><!--end: 387--><br><HR><p></body></html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-